What do you like best about Paperless Parts?

The automatic geometry analysis is awesome. It allows us to quickly evaluate parts for manufacturability and it generates time estimates automatically for quoting a variety of materials and manufacturing processes.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about Paperless Parts?

The Orders workflow seems a little disconnected from the rest of the software, with references to legacy features that no longer exist. It's also not very flexible, so you can't modify an existing order without cancelling it and placing a new one.

Credit card fees when using their payment processing are on the high side at 5%, so we encourage our customers to place a PO and process payment through our accounting software instead.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you like best about Paperless Parts?

Paperless Parts is a visually appealing quoting software that can be customed tailored to give estimates for programming, set-up and run times based on the interrogation of a 3D model. The estimates will provide pricing specific to your shop based on the design of the part, the material of the part, and the method in which the part will be manufactured. The Paperless Part Team can also customize their software to meet any needs you may have and they usually make those changes within hours. We have been using their software since March of 2021 and I am extremely impressed. The software lets you know if you have quoted a part before and if so, allows you to pull all the previous information from the previous quote into a new quote. Another feature that is extremely useful is you can annotate features on a part that are problematic for manufacturing and invite the customer to chat about the feature or allow them to swap files out with new design changes. These are but a few of many features to name that Paperless Parts has to offer job shops and they continually add more weekly/monthly.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about Paperless Parts?

Most things that I have dis-liked have been changed almost immediately.

Some things that I dislike that they are working on are:

I dislike the saving/load time when inputting times or adding notes to processes.

I do not like how their software forces assembly CAD models to be broken down into their assembly components. Sometimes customers don't want hardware installed or you to quote the entire assembly.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.
